Visitors greet vernal equinox at Mexicos Teotihuacan

Visitors flocked to the Pyramid of the Sun on 20 March in Teotihuacan, raising their hands to greet the sun during spring equinox celebrations. In order to receive the first rays of the sun and to gather energy for the year, tourists and locals alike trekked up the imposing pyramid in the sacred city of Teotihuacan, located north of Mexico City. Mar 21, 2016

Donald Trump attacks Obama’s historic Cuba arrival

Republican presidential candidate Donald Trump told the Palm Beach Republican Party Lincoln Day fundraising dinner on 20 March, that US President Barack Obama should not have stayed in Havana after President Raul Castro was not seen at the airport to greet Obama in Havana. Mar 21, 2016